Угловые исходные карты сопоставлены с неправильными файлами - PullRequest
0 голосов
/ 16 октября 2018

Мы используем приложение Angular 6 как интерфейс нашего .Net MVC приложения - своего рода микро-интерфейсное решение.Метод Index() контроллера .cs возвращает скомпилированный файл index.html, расположенный в /dist нашего Angular-проекта, в виде своего представления:

public ActionResult Index()
{
    return new FilePathResult("some/path/angular-app/dist/index.html", "text/html");
}

Наша проблема в том, что мы не можем отладить наш оригинальный .ts файлов в инструментах разработки Chrome, поскольку предоставленные нам файлы исходных карт не всегда соответствуют правильным файлам .Эта проблема обсуждалась здесь .

Короче говоря, предлагаемое решение состоит в том, чтобы отредактировать файл launch.json и запустить \ отладить приложение Angular, используя Код Visual Studio .Но это решение не подходит для нас, поскольку мы запускаем наше приложение, используя Visual Studio 2017 (не Код Visual Studio ), и у нас нет отдельного интерфейса и задней части.-конец.

Кто-нибудь сталкивался с такой проблемой?Возможно, есть launch.json эквивалент, где можно следовать решению, предложенному в вышеупомянутой теме github?

Спасибо,
Дан

...